From 47c1dad16f74e4c53a141df6be296cbfdf1a1dd1 Mon Sep 17 00:00:00 2001 From: Chris Denton Date: Wed, 22 May 2024 13:53:29 +0000 Subject: [PATCH] Re-enable `unexpected_cfgs` (#3050) --- Cargo.toml | 1 + crates/libs/core/src/lib.rs | 2 +- crates/libs/result/src/lib.rs | 1 - crates/libs/targets/src/lib.rs | 1 - crates/tests/calling_convention/Cargo.toml | 3 +++ crates/tests/calling_convention/tests/sys.rs | 2 -- crates/tests/calling_convention/tests/win.rs | 2 -- crates/tests/debugger_visualizer/Cargo.toml | 3 +++ crates/tests/debugger_visualizer/tests/test.rs | 1 - 9 files changed, 8 insertions(+), 8 deletions(-) diff --git a/Cargo.toml b/Cargo.toml index 0babf1a2aae..10c68420976 100644 --- a/Cargo.toml +++ b/Cargo.toml @@ -17,3 +17,4 @@ exclude = [ rust_2018_idioms = "warn" unused_qualifications = "warn" missing_docs = "warn" +unexpected_cfgs = { level = "warn", check-cfg = ['cfg(windows_raw_dylib, windows_debugger_visualizer)'] } diff --git a/crates/libs/core/src/lib.rs b/crates/libs/core/src/lib.rs index 70d97d9c520..756c3637a1f 100644 --- a/crates/libs/core/src/lib.rs +++ b/crates/libs/core/src/lib.rs @@ -3,7 +3,7 @@ Learn more about Rust for Windows here: */ -#![allow(unexpected_cfgs)] #![cfg_attr( windows_debugger_visualizer, debugger_visualizer(natvis_file = "../.natvis") diff --git a/crates/libs/targets/src/lib.rs b/crates/libs/targets/src/lib.rs index 205cc94ce9d..e4751989f1a 100644 --- a/crates/libs/targets/src/lib.rs +++ b/crates/libs/targets/src/lib.rs @@ -3,7 +3,6 @@ Learn more about Rust for Windows here: